• Leadership and management in health and social care
• Professional development for strategic leadership in health and social care
• Strategic quality and systems management in health and social care
• Leading and managing inter-professional teams in health and social care
• Governance, risk management, and regulatory requirements in health and social care
• Research for health and social care leadership
• Leading innovation and change in health and social care
• Partnership working in health and social care
• Managing finance in health and social care
• Developing collaborative relationships in health and social care.
